TL;DR: The Gaia-ESO Public Spectroscopic Survey has begun and will obtain high quality spectroscopy of some 100000 Milky Way stars, in the field and in open clusters, down to magnitude 19, systematically.

TL;DR: In this article, the authors describe the data analysis system put together by the Gaia consortium to classify these objects and to infer their astrophysical properties using the satellite's data, covering single stars, (unresolved) binary stars, quasars, and galaxies, all covering a wide parameter space.
